Membership Benefits

A PTA membership provides many benefits to a card-carrying PTA member.  National PTA and Georgia PTA offer a variety of PTA Member Benefits from businesses and organizations. Some are ongoing, while others are seasonal or event related. Use your PTA membership card to take advantage of these benefits.

Georgia PTA Member Benefit Providers

Alliance Theatre offers a 20% discount on tickets for some events.  Tickets must be purchased in groups of six or more.  

The Atlanta History Center offers a 10% discount for new members on Student/Teacher, Individual and Family membership levels.  For more information, contact the Atlanta History Center Membership Department at (404) 814-4101.  

Chattahoochee Nature Center offers PTA members a 10% discount off a family membership.  Take a nature walk together.

Fernbank offers PTA members a 10% discount off any level of membership when you present your PTA membership card.
